University of West Alabama is located in Livingston, AL.

During the most recent reporting year, 6 management information systems graduations were recorded at University of West Alabama.

Online Class Availability at University of West Alabama

Online coursework is an option at University of West Alabama. Of 6,820 students, 5,126 (75%) were enrolled entirely in distance education and 591 (9%) took at least some classes online.

Student Demographics & Diversity

Below you’ll find the diversity of Management Information Systems graduates at University of West Alabama, by degree type.

Program-wide, Management Information Systems graduates at University of West Alabama are 33% women (2) and 67% men (4).

Management Information Systems Bachelor’s Program at University of West Alabama

Among the 6 bachelor’s management information systems graduates at University of West Alabama, 33% were women (2) and 67% were men (4).

University of West Alabama gender breakdown of Management Information Systems Bachelor's degree recipients

The following table and chart show the race/ethnicity of Management Information Systems bachelor’s degree recipients at University of West Alabama.

Race / Ethnicity Number of Graduates
White 2
Black / African American 4
Racial-ethnic diversity of Management Information Systems majors at University of West Alabama

Racial-ethnic minorities make up 67% of Management Information Systems bachelor’s degree recipients at University of West Alabama, above the national average of 45%.*

*The racial-ethnic minorities figure is the total number of graduates minus White, international (nonresident), and unknown-race graduates.
